The ongoing conflict in Ukraine continues to prompt international response, particularly in the form of humanitarian aid. Recent contributions include an additional $46 million from Norway and €2 million from Austria, emphasizing a global commitment to support Ukraine's needs. In an effort to streamline aid efforts, President Zelenskyy has enacted legislation to regulate humanitarian assistance, ensuring aid reaches those in need effectively. Unfortunately, challenges persist as illegal activities, such as the misuse of vehicles provided as aid, have surfaced, highlighting the need for vigilance. Meanwhile, destruction of aid storage facilities due to military actions further exacerbates the crisis. International bodies, including the UN and EU, are actively involved, with significant funds allocated to bolster humanitarian operations in Ukraine.

What are the main sources of humanitarian aid to Ukraine?

The main sources of humanitarian aid to Ukraine include international governments, such as those of Norway and Austria, and organizations like the United Nations and the European Commission. These entities provide crucial financial resources and supplies to support humanitarian efforts in the country.

How is humanitarian aid being affected by the conflict in Ukraine?

The conflict in Ukraine significantly impacts humanitarian aid efforts. Hostilities have led to the destruction of aid storage facilities, such as those in Zaporizhzhia and Sumy regions, disrupting distribution and endangering lives. Additionally, legal and illegal challenges, such as misuse of aid goods, complicate delivery and necessitate increased oversight.

What recent changes have been made to humanitarian aid regulations in Ukraine?

Recently, President Zelenskyy signed a law regulating humanitarian aid activities, aimed at improving the efficiency and transparency of aid distribution. This legislation seeks to optimize efforts by establishing clear guidelines for the operation of humanitarian organizations in Ukraine.

How are international organizations contributing to Ukraine's humanitarian needs?

International organizations, including the United Nations and the European Commission, are playing a pivotal role by allocating substantial funds to Ukraine. These organizations focus on providing financial resources and logistical support necessary for ongoing humanitarian missions, aiming to meet the pressing needs of those affected by the conflict.

What measures are being taken to combat the misuse of humanitarian aid in Ukraine?

To address misuse of humanitarian aid, Ukrainian authorities are actively investigating and prosecuting illegal activities related to aid distribution. This includes actions against individuals and organizations involved in the inappropriate sale or diversion of aid materials originally intended for military support or civilian relief.
